We’re hiring a Senior Compliance Risk Manager, Securities to help us continue this tradition: someone who can translate regulation into design, design into process, and process into enduring trust. The Senior Compliance Risk Manager will independently execute on our securities compliance and supervision program while driving high-quality oversight across regulated entities, marketing programs, and financial partnership projects. This role bridges tactical execution with strategic ownership, providing operational clarity and regulatory confidence in how Mercury builds and scales.

This role is well-suited for someone who thrives on execution, is energized by precision, and enjoys cross-functional problem-solving. The individual will be a key contributor across Mercury’s Compliance teams and part of a highly-collaborative environment. Responsibilities will span a wide range of areas, from conducting compliance testing and inspections, owning annual completion and certification of compliance reports, maintaining policy and procedure inventory, supporting regulatory investigations and examinations, licensing, surveillance, marketing, and regulatory filings. The role involves especially close coordination with licensed employees and stakeholders across Product, Marketing, Support, Legal, and Operations.

  • Design, execute, and document the annual compliance testing program for the broker-dealer in accordance with FINRA Rule 3110, including authoring the comprehensive FINRA Rule 3120 report detailing testing results, findings, and supervisory recommendations and coordinate the annual certification process to ensure timely completion
  • Support and document the annual compliance testing program for the RIA in accordance with SEC Rule 206(4)-7
  • Own and execute testing across broader compliance areas, including new product rollouts, annual Identity Theft Prevention Program testing, and Business Continuity Planning testing, and others as needed to ensure operational resilience across both the BD and RIA entities
  • Act as a key point of contact during regulatory examinations, investigations, or audits, which includes managing data requests, organizing and conducting quality assurance on document submissions, and support internal investigations to ensure timely, thorough, and accurate regulatory responses
  • Draft, update, and maintain the policies and procedures inventory on behalf of the BD and RIA entities, including the Written Supervisory Procedures and Compliance Manual and related policies across the enterprise to reflect regulatory updates, business evolution, and testing remediations
  • Assist with required regulatory reporting and entity maintenance filings including, but not limited to, Form BD, Form BR, Form ADV,  Form CRS, and other state registration maintenance across both the BD and RIA entities
  • Partner with Product, Engineering, Operations, Legal, and other relevant teams to evaluate regulatory risk, licensing considerations, and compliance operational requirements during the design and launch of new products, features, and services 
  • Have 5+ years of experience in compliance, audit, or operations roles at a broker-dealer or RIA
  • Hold active FINRA Series 7 and 24 licenses
  • Be familiar with core rules and frameworks including FINRA Rule 3110, Rule 2210, SEC Rule 206(4)-7, and SEC Marketing Rule
